Korea: December 17, 2001

Archives

North Koreans have been in a snit since September 11th over increased anti-terrorism measures enacted in South Korea. The North says these actions are aimed against the North. The South denies this. But since the North has been caught many times supporting and carrying out terrorist operations, a guilty conscience is perfectly understandable. But the Northerners have finally realized that they were, again, doing themselves no good with this posturing and have resumed working with the South to save the North. A team of Northern engineers recently visited the south to inspect nuclear power plants similar to the ones to be built in the north (in return, the North will stop working on nuclear weapons.)
